5.1 Digital start in one direction and one Preset or Analog setpoint
Start of drive is done by digital Start signal and set frequency is either a fixed preset speed or
an analog input signal on terminal 6. Analog signal can be either 0-10 V, 10-0 V, 4-20/20-4
mA. If 4-20 mA signal is used, then current should flow into terminal 6 and out from terminal
7.
